The presence of a lot of microbial in non-sterile products might lead to adverse situations, so microbial protection is essential for medication. Microbial safety have to be considered whatsoever stages of the development, production, and subsequent storage and use from the drugs. The microbial limit test (MLT) can Appraise the number of particular microorganisms are current in non-sterile pharmaceutical samples from raw elements to closing products, the test can determine if particular microorganisms are exceeded quantitative limits.

In which agar is laid out in a formula, use agar which includes dampness information of not more than fifteen%. Water is called for inside of a formulation, use purified water. Until normally indicated, the media ought to be sterilized by heating in an autoclave at 115ºC for half an hour.
In preparing media via the formulation specified underneath, dissolve the soluble solids inside the water, using heat if vital, to impact finish Remedy and add remedies of hydrochloric acid or sodium hydroxide in quantities ample to produce the required pH during the medium when it is ready for use. Ascertain the pH at twenty fiveº ± 2º.
